Output 59d7b6cd787b7419160371329328c5b0906f6558e43181bf394ea00f2c43f50f:5

value
364208511624
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cccaf51316c5bb7d194a6e98b5b4454bf8d3ee12 OP_EQUALVERIFY OP_CHECKSIG
address
LdtoF4vNnr5yxeNkBqoUJnavTCJpwPdHPa
transaction
59d7b6cd787b7419160371329328c5b0906f6558e43181bf394ea00f2c43f50f
spent
true